The Math Behind Cryptocurrency Gambling
Understanding the mechanics of cryptocurrency gambling requires a look at the numbers. One essential metric is the Return to Player (RTP) percentage. Many crypto casinos boast RTPs that can reach as high as **98%**, significantly higher than traditional casinos.
Another critical aspect is the wagering requirements, often set at around **35x** for bonuses. This means players must wager their bonus amount 35 times before they can withdraw winnings. With cryptocurrencies, the volatility can impact these numbers, making it crucial for players to remain informed.
Benefits of Using Cryptocurrency in Online Casinos
- Anonymity: Players can gamble without disclosing personal or financial details.
- Lower Fees: Cryptocurrency transactions typically incur lower fees compared to credit cards and e-wallets.
- Faster Transactions: Deposits and withdrawals can often be processed in under an hour.
- Global Access: Cryptocurrencies are not bound by geographical limitations, allowing players from restricted regions to participate.

Challenges and Hidden Risks
While the benefits of cryptocurrency gambling are compelling, there are inherent risks that players must navigate:- Volatility: The values of cryptocurrencies can fluctuate wildly. A player might win big, only to find the value of their winnings decrease significantly overnight.
- Regulatory Uncertainty: Many jurisdictions have yet to establish clear regulations regarding cryptocurrency gambling, leading to potential legal risks.
- Security Vulnerabilities: Although blockchain technology is secure, cryptocurrency exchanges and wallets can be susceptible to hacking and fraud.
